>gnl|CDD|132120 TIGR03076, near_not_gcvH, Chlamydial GcvH-like protein upstream
region protein. The H protein (GcvH) of the glycine
cleavage system shuttles the methylamine group of
glycine from the P protein to the T protein. Most
Chlamydia but lack the P and T proteins, and have a
single homolog of GcvH that appears deeply split from
canonical GcvH in molecular phylogenetic trees. The
protein family modeled here is observed so far only in
the Chlamydiae, always as part of a two-gene operon,
upstream of the homolog of GcvH. Its function is
unknown.

>gnl|CDD|152019 pfam11583, AurF, P-aminobenzoate N-oxygenase AurF. AurF is a
metalloenzyme which is involved in the biosynthesis of
antibiotic aureothin by catalysing the formation of
p-nitrobenzoic acid from p-aminobenzoic acid. AurF is a
non-heme di-iron monooxygenase which creates nitroarenes
via the sequential oxidation of aminoarenes.
